Katagum local government Council expresses readiness to support livelihood of mentally challenged people

By Musa Usman:

Katagum local government say it is prepared to assist mentally challenged people to enable them become useful members of the society.
The chairman of the local government Alhaji Yusuf Babayo Zaki who announced this said already the council had outlined some strategies to restore the sanity of those afflicted by the scourge in the council area.
Alhaji Babayo zaki assured of the council’s readiness to support initiatives aimed at assisting over 470 people found to have suffered from psychological trauma .
The chairman stated this during an intervention campaign organised by the Association of psychiatric Nurses in Azare.
The zonal chairman of the Association in Azare Abubakar Baba Shehu said the intervention which was first organized by the Union in collaboration with Rahama pharmaceutical company Azare said there are several proposals on the way to clear the society of psychiatric related disorders
The Director pharmaceutical company Umar Adamu Shehu pointed out that already the Association has swung to action by spending over 2 million worth of drugs and additional clothing materials for mentally challenged people and urged well meaning individuals to support the initiative in restoring those afflicted by the scourge.
Alhaji Umar Adamu Shehu commended the pharmaceutical council for organizing the event in Azare and assured of the pharmaceutical company to support initiatives aimed at assisting mentally challenged people and urged government to extend the crusade to every corner of the state .
